Opera, quae quidem extant, omnia ... nuncque primum & Graece Latine in lucem edita ... adiecta quoque sunt Eutocii Ascalonitae in eosdem Archimedis libros commentaria item Graece & Latine, nunquam antea excusa.
Basle: Joannes Hervagius, 1544. First edition of one of the key scientific books of the Renaissance, representing a decisive step forward in the history of mathematics, containing the first printings of the majority of the surviving works of the greatest mathematician, physicist and engineer of antiquity.
